ART OUTSIDE WORKSHOPS 2006

Workshop Overview
Each workshop will be about an hour in length for about 30 or so children and their parents or guardian. There will be 4 to 5 workshops staggered throughout the day on March 25th and 26th and April 1st and 2nd. At the beginning of each workshop the instructors of the class will give a brief history about the medium and information about the fundamentals of the process. A skilled demonstration of the process will follow, then the children make pieces of their own! Workshops are for children and adults; parent participation is encouraged! WORKSHOPS hosted by the Artninjas (www.artninjas.com)
ARTOUTSIDE 2006: Parent participation is encouraged at all the workshops come play and get those creative juices flowing!

Painting:
Water based paints with paper and brushes provided for.
Sat /Sun- 3/25, 3/26, 4/1, 4/2 (2-6pm)

Puppet making:
Socks of different colors and sizes to be animated with googley eyes, yarn, paint, pipecleaners and all sorts of fun funky stuff! Bring your sock friends to life! Also later, hang out for the shadow puppet show at night!
Sat 3/25 (2-4:30pm)

Ceramics:
Create pinch pots and fun shapes with non-fire clay. It dries quickly and may be painted and adorned with found and fun objects. One pot per person please, supplies are costly and limited.
Sun 4/2 (2-6 pm)

Other WORSHOPS at ARTOUTSIDE 2006:

Paint yourself!
T-shirts, faces, limbs and fun non-toxic paint create the painted parade! After the participants are painted up, the parade begins...a percussive dance party will parade around the Enchanted Forest bringing blessings of color and musical joy to all! Make sure to wear clothes that can and may be stained; although the paint is non-toxic, some colors will stain. Hosted by the amazing Brian Dudley and Joey Sue too!
Sat. 3/25 (5-6pm) & Sat. 04/01 (5-6pm)

Fairy wings:
Learn to make magical wings for that playful fairy in you!
Hosted by Sage, dates and times TO BE ANNOUNCED


Collage Sculpture:
Learn how to apply all mediums learned together in a collage sculpture. Joseph Cornell inspired type piece. Hosted by Molly of Molly's Metals and fine art.
Materials- glue, colored and textured paper, small trinket things, wooden or press-board boxes

The Community Mural workshop: Brought to you by Jerry's Artarama
We will be Creating a large 2 dimensional painting with the involvement of numerous participants, adults and children alike. An image unique to Austin will be chosen and divided into a grid of about 100 rectangles. Each color rectangle will be cut from the grid, placed on an index card and given to each participant. A large intact photocopy of the image with the grid lines will be on display for artist's reference. There will be limited palettes, brushes, water, and a blank sheet of 8.5 by 11 canvas "paper" set up by the workshop leader awaiting the participants. They receive the card upon arrival and, with assistance, position themselves at a station adjacent to those working on neighboring rectangles (this helps keep color and line placement referential).We will do this Sat and Sunday of both weekends. In which case we would divide the grid into quarters, finishing one quarter at each workshop. At the end of each workshop the grid quarter will be laid out for the students to see results. We could do 10-15 kids, age ten and up, a workshop, up to 25 people total. By the close of Art Outside the entire mural can be displayed and given back to Jerry's in an appreciation. Each participant will return their index card with their name, age, and general neighborhood (or town) from whence they came written on it. This way we create a smaller "key" that displays the variety of participants who worked on the mural.
